Struppen, Germany, offers a range of activities and experiences that reflect its charming character and natural beauty. One of the best things to do is to explore the Saxon Switzerland National Park, which is nearby. This park features stunning rock formations and extensive hiking trails that cater to various skill levels, providing a peaceful setting for nature enthusiasts.
Another highlight is visiting the local vineyards. The area around Struppen is known for its wine production, particularly Riesling. Participating in a wine tasting can provide insight into the local viticulture and a chance to enjoy the scenic landscapes of the vineyards.
For those interested in culture, the historic architecture in Struppen and the surrounding region is worth exploring. You can take leisurely walks through the village to admire the traditional Saxon houses and local churches, which capture the essence of the area’s history.
Additionally, a short trip to nearby Dresden allows for a deeper dive into art and history with its renowned museums and historic sites. The famous Zwinger Palace and Church of Our Lady are significant attractions that showcase the architectural heritage of the region.
Lastly, if you enjoy outdoor activities, consider cycling along the Elbe River, where you can appreciate the picturesque views and tranquil environment. The combination of nature, culture, and local experiences makes Struppen a pleasant destination for visitors seeking a relaxed atmosphere.
